Patricia Piccinini’s a great deal-loved Skywhale was grounded in Victoria about the weekend just after strong winds in Ballarat ripped a gash in the balloon – but in accordance to the National Gallery of Australia, her wounds are not serious.
The scorching-air balloon sculpture has been regularly getting to the skies across Australia, as well as Japan, Ireland and Brazil, for practically a decade. But about the weekend, Skywhale failed to turn into airborne in Ballarat, after superior winds ripped a one particular-metre gash among its breasts.
Its companion sculpture, Skywhalepapa, was not damaged but remained grounded by her side.
The sky sculptures were intended to be component of the NGA’s touring Every Heart Sings project, showing up at the Art Gallery of Ballarat, right before travelling on to Cairns Artwork Gallery in Queensland, the Northern Territory’s Araluen Arts Centre and the Tamworth Regional Gallery in NSW in September and Oct.
Each sculptures were deflated just before elevate-off on Sunday.

The NGA’s senior curator of Australian art, Elspeth Pitt, reported on Monday that, like any operational aircraft, the Skywhale duo were being vulnerable to severe temperature.
“Sometimes all through flight and tether functions, the delicate fabric of the balloons can slightly pull, and on unusual events, tear, which is what transpired in Ballarat due to wind,” Pitt informed Guardian Australia.
“This is the nature of a very hot-air balloon and a single of the problems of presenting these particular functions of art.”
Pitt reported the NGA experienced a group of devoted employees, together with professional textile conservators, billed with the ongoing servicing and treatment of the sculptures and they ended up expected to be airborne yet again by September.

Piccinini, who was on the floor at the time of the aborted start, later told the ABC she was in “absolute shock” when the final decision to deflate Skywhale was produced.
“I never want to be extraordinary and I know she’s in the greatest put now to be repaired … If she was any place in the entire world, the NGA would be the most effective area to be for the reason that I know they will actually appear just after her. They just treatment for her so much and will do the ideal doable occupation … but it was very large,” Piccinini said.
“But these factors occur, I suppose – in nature, in the wild, poor stuff takes place.”
